Cheryl Denise Kicklighter Scholle, 55, of Richmond Hill, Georgia and wife of CW3 Craig Anthony Scholle, U. S. Army (Ret.), died Saturday afternoon, August 31, 2013, at Hospice Savannah.
Born in Savannah, Georgia, she was a daughter of the late Donnie Eugene Kicklighter, Sr. and the late Karen Williamson Kicklighter. She was a Christian and was a homemaker. Cheryl thoroughly enjoyed gardening and cooking, especially Sunday dinner for her family.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by a sister, Kimberly Jo Kicklighter Herring.
Surviving are her husband of 21 years, CW3 Craig Anthony Scholle, U. S. Army (Ret.); three daughters, Emily, Katie and Hunter; one son, Christopher; one brother, Donnie E. Kicklighter, Jr., and his wife, Dawn, and seven nieces and nephews.
